New Frontier: Community Spirit

New Frontier: Community Spirit

2005 • 8 Episodes

Season 3 of American Suburbia premiered on June 1, 2005.

This series gives an account of the efforts made by American cities to promote real estate. Get an insight into the efforts made by cities- Doylestown, Levittown and Detroit at inviting people to come and live there. You will see the Mayor of Detroit himself extolling the virtues of his city. Showcases the city of Rochester and its penchant for cleanliness and spaciousness.

Urban Paradise

Urban Paradise

2005 • 6 Episodes

Season 4 of American Suburbia premiered on June 1, 2005.

Changes are essential to progress even if there is a price to be paid. Learn the consequences of living in modern housing schemes-isolation and frustration. We also focus on the benefits of housing schemes, the need to replace slums with modern homes and the hope that proper planning would prevent problems in the future. See the long-term benefits of industries and consequences of modernization.
